Internet and mobile world's video strategies. As hit TV shows, top box office films and all forms
of traditional television content migrate to the
broadband Internet, there's no doubt that traditional TV
programmers and distributors are tackling a new,
still-untested mass medium. As the web becomes a
major medium for video content originally designed for
the TV set, a host of new challenges and opportunities
arise for all players in the TV programming world.
Emerging Media Dynamic, in conjunction with Pulvermedia's
Fall 2007
Video-on-the-Net conference, is
proud to be hosting the second in its New Video Summit
series which will provide unparalleled insight into how
traditional TV companies are coping with these
challenges and exploiting the uncharted opportunities
made available through IP-based video delivery.
